Nestled in the hills Sri Lanka’s cultural capital, Kandy Myst by Cinnamon is a peaceful pause with a view. The emerald hills of Kandy offer a welcome respite from the tropical temperatures and transient bustle of Colombo. Here the air is cooler, the pace is slower, and the energy is unmistakably tranquil.Â
Kandy Myst is the perfect blend of modern luxury meets old world elegance. Clean architectural lines are seamlessly integrated with lush greenery creating a hotel that is contemporary while maintaining ties with Sri Lanka’s roots and natural beauty, much like the city itself. Kandy holds a special place in Sri Lanaka’s history being the last ancient kingdom to fall to the British in 1815, marking the end of Sri Lanka’s royal era and independent kingdoms. The city is steeped in history and also the birthplace of one of Sri Lanka’s most notable dance styles, known as Kandyan dance.

Kandy Myst offers a number of dining options from a lobby lounge and coffee shop to the main dining buffet restaurant and a rooftop bar.
Located on the lobby level Terra Lounge is the perfect spot to grab a croissant and coffee while you work or people watch. They also offer a daily afternoon tea service.
Grains Dining is the hotel’s main dining restaurant which features buffets for breakfast and dinner along with an a la carte lunch service. Grains offers a wide range of local and international cuisines and features live music during dinner.
Kosmos Skybar is located on the rooftop of the hotel and features scenic views of the hills and city. Here you will find the hotel’s crown jewel, a heated rooftop infinity pool. With its central location Kandy Myst serves as the perfect base for exploring the city and surrounding historical sights.
Sri Lanka’s iconic Temple of the Tooth, known as Sri Dalada Maligawa is located just a short drive away from the hotel. It’s best to visit during golden hour for beautiful photos of the white temple against the sunset. As this is a religious site a dress code is strictly enforced and all visitors are required to cover their arms and legs as well as remove their shoes out of respect. Wearing white to a Buddhist temple in Sri Lanka is always a great way to demonstrate cultural awareness and respect.
On the way back to the hotel you can also stop at the Kandy lookout for breathtaking views of the hills and Kandy lake.
If you’re craving cooler air and a cup of Ceylon tea, a day trip to Nuwara Eliya is well worth your time. This scenic drive takes about 3 hours and features rolling tea fields and ample tea factories you can visit along the way. Nuwara Eliya fondly known as Little England, features mist-covered plantations, colonial charm and architecture, and the coldest climate in Sri Lanka with temperatures dipping as low as 3°C. During the day Nuawara Eliya is generally a pleasant 16-24°C.
